Mechanism of H(2)O(2) Decomposition by Triphenylphosphine Oxide

[Image: see text] A decomposition mechanism of H(2)O(2) by triphenylphosphine oxide (TPPO) is presented. TPPO is often incorporated in proton-exchange membrane electrolytes as a moiety to inhibit the H(2)O(2)-induced degradation of the membranes. However, it has not been revealed how TPPO decreases...
